请提供您希望总结的内容,这样我可以帮助您生成合适的摘要。
在当今这个数字化和云计算技术迅猛发展的时代,云服务器作为一项重要技术,为企业和个人提供了无限可能,云服务器的灵活性、可靠性与成本效益使其成为现代IT基础设施中的关键组成部分,本文将详细讲解如何高效使用云服务器,包括选择合适的云服务商、搭建基础架构、管理和维护等方面的知识。
一、选择合适的云服务提供商
在众多云服务供应商中,阿里云以其丰富的功能、稳定的服务质量和性价比高而备受青睐,了解自己的业务需求,比如处理的工作负载类型(如数据库、Web应用等)、所需存储容量以及预期的性能指标,根据这些需求对比不同云服务商提供的产品和服务,选择最适合自己的方案。
二、构建可靠的云服务器环境
1、实例选择:依据应用程序的特性选择最合适的实例类型,如通用型、内存优化型、GPU加速型等,同时注意考虑可用区的选择,确保数据和应用程序具有高可用性。
2、网络配置:合理设置VPC(虚拟私有云)和子网以实现安全隔离,并根据需要调整路由策略,优化数据传输效率。
3、安全防护:启用安全组规则控制进出流量;安装并定期更新防火墙软件;使用密钥对而非密码进行SSH访问;定期备份重要数据以防丢失。
三、管理和维护云服务器
1、自动化运维:利用脚本和自动化工具自动执行日常任务,如监控健康状态、备份数据、部署新应用等。
2、资源调度:合理规划资源分配,避免过载或空闲浪费,可以使用弹性伸缩功能自动调整计算资源。
3、日志分析:通过日志收集工具跟踪系统运行状况,及时发现并解决问题,使用ELK Stack(Elasticsearch、Logstash、Kibana)来处理大量日志文件。
四、优化性能和成本管理
1、性能调优:针对具体应用场景调整操作系统参数,如调整MySQL的innodb_buffer_pool_size大小来提升数据库性能。
2、成本控制:采用按需付费模式而非预付方式,以适应不确定的工作负载变化,还可以利用优惠活动或套餐享受更优惠的价格。
通过以上步骤,你可以更加熟练地操作和管理云服务器,从而更好地满足业务需求,未来随着云计算技术的发展,相信会有更多创新应用涌现出来,希望本文对你有所帮助!